The village scene also provides a cultural reference alongside winter sports: Pettnau comprises seven districts, and the Mellauner Hof and the church of Leiblfing are important landmarks in the village scene. The Mellauner Hof is classified as a historic Tyrolean inn with Baroque LĂĽftlmalerei and a mention dating back to the late 13th century.
